Kids Planet in Sandbach is seeking an Early Years Apprentice to embark on a rewarding career in childcare. As part of a dedicated Montessori setting, you will learn to inspire and care for children during their formative years. This role includes participation in the Kids Planet Training Academy for a qualification in Early Years.

Enjoy benefits like free meals, enhanced leave for family matters, and a competitive salary. Be part of a supportive team that values care, curiosity, and genuine love for early years education.
